Further personnel changes in the Wisła Kraków second team

Wisła Kraków's second team has already begun preparations for the 2024/25 season in the Betclic 3rd League. However, the off-season has seen further changes in the squad, with two players already leaving the club.

Two players who joined the second team last season are ending their careers with the Reymont club. Karol Sałamaj and Patryk Moskiewicz are leaving the team.

Karol Sałamaj (born March 23, 2004) began his football career with Jadwiga Kraków, and in the subsequent stages of his youth career he also represented Bronowianka, Zagłębie Lubin and the Football Academy 21. He joined Wisła Kraków before the start of the 2019/2020 season, systematically progressing through the successive levels of the club's academy.

The 21-year-old defender helped the White Star's second team advance to the Betclic 3rd League. He began the 2024/25 season with the White Star's reserves. In the spring round, he was loaned to third-division club Chełmianka Chełm.

Patryk Moskiewicz (born February 17, 2001) is a former Ratajów Oleśnica alumnus who also played for Pogoń Oleśnica and AKS SMS Łódź. He joined Wisła Kraków in August 2018, but left the club after two seasons, continuing his career with KP Starogard Gdański and Garbarnia Kraków.

Ahead of the 2024/2025 season, he rejoined the White Star, joining the second team. In the Betclic Third League, he made 24 appearances, spending 1,705 minutes on the pitch, scoring one goal and providing one assist.

The player is now saying goodbye to Wisła, moving on a permanent transfer to the Naprzód Jędrzejów team.
